Output f95bda21b15225d2c91dff367cd9af3f87a99be02a8e929bcddbebfceaa8359f:2

value
43799040
script pubkey
OP_0 OP_PUSHBYTES_20 355ccc4777089cefdc663694cce68474d007b720
address
ltc1qx4wvc3mhpzwwlhrxx62vee5ywngq0deq56cedw
transaction
f95bda21b15225d2c91dff367cd9af3f87a99be02a8e929bcddbebfceaa8359f
spent
true